GPS fleet tracking gives trucking companies real-time visibility into where their vehicles are, how they are being driven, and how efficiently routes are being executed.
Not dots on a map — loads, drivers, and schedules
At its core, GPS fleet tracking software uses live location data to display trucks on an interactive map. Dispatchers can instantly see vehicle positions, speeds, routes, idle time, and arrival estimates. That replaces guesswork with clarity and lets teams make faster decisions throughout the day.

Control, transparency, and fewer phone calls
Instead of calling drivers for updates, dispatch teams get instant insight directly from the system. That reduces phone time, minimizes miscommunication, and keeps operations running smoothly.

Smarter routing and lower fuel costs
- Lower fuel consumption
- Reduced wear and tear on vehicles
- More predictable delivery windows
- Higher on-time performance
Live GPS data also lets fleets optimize routes dynamically — dispatchers can reroute trucks around traffic, weather, or road closures and avoid unnecessary miles. For small and mid-sized fleets, those savings compound quickly. And when drivers know routes and activity are visible in real time, accountability improves without micromanagement.
Four views of the fleet
Monitoring in AXIS TMS Pro is split by what you are looking at — the shipment, the carrier, the truck, or the trailer.
- Shipment Monitor Up-to-date status on shipment scheduling, delays, ETA calculation, and arrival status. The system sends delay notifications to customers, and updates can be restricted and filtered down to the terminal and employee level.
- Carrier Monitor Carrier truck availability and planning: identify truck locations and carrier equipment type, invite carriers to bid on your load board, and partner with both current AXIS carriers and outside carriers.
- Truck Monitor AXIS TMS Pro provides GPS location, odometer and speedometer readings, diagnostic trouble codes, next availability location, driver chat, a real-time map view of your truck locations, and the planned trips for each truck.
- Trailer Monitor Trailer location services combined with order data — GPS location, next availability, and available, dropped, hooked, and out-of-service status.
